Abstract
BACKGROUND: Plasma levels of high-density lipoprotein cholesterol (HDL-C) have been associated to cardiovascular disease. The high heritability of HDL-C plasma levels has been an incentive for several genome wide association studies (GWASs) which identified, among others, variants in the first intron of the GALNT2 gene strongly associated to HDL-C levels. However, the lead GWAS SNP associated to HDL-C levels in this genomic region, rs4846914, is located outside of transcription factor (TF) binding sites defined by chromatin immunoprecipitation followed by DNA sequencing (ChIP-seq) experiments in the ENCODE project and is therefore unlikely to be functional. In this study we apply a bioinformatics approach which rely on the premise that ChIP-seq reads can identify allele specific binding of a TF at cell specific regulatory elements harboring allele specific SNPs (AS-SNPs). EMSA and luciferase assays were used to validate the allele specific binding and to test the enhancer activity of the regulatory element harboring the AS-SNP rs4846913 as well as the neighboring rs2144300 which are in high LD with rs4846914.Entities:

Fig. 1Functional effect of rs4846913 and rs2144300 at GALNT2 in HepG2 cells. a UCSC Genome browser view of rs4846913 (orange) and associated GWAS-SNPs (cyan). The transcription factor ChIP-seq track from ENCODE shows the TF binding sites overlapping the different SNPs. The embedded regional LD plot (SNAP tool [11]) represents the genetic region around rs4849613 with SNPs in high LD (r2 > 0.8). The GWAS-SNPs associated are indicated in cyan. b EMSA for the C- and A-alleles of rs4846913. Lanes 3 and 4 represent a competition assay where a 100-fold molar excess of unlabeled probes was added to biotinylated probes and HepG2 nuclear protein extract. c Dual luciferase assay testing the enhancer activity of two constructs with the C- and A-alleles of rs4846913 and the C- and T alleles of rs2144300. * P < 0,001
